Data are a central resource of the 21st century. Data serve individual, collective, and common good functions. Data and data ecosystems shape the competitiveness of commercial and non-commercial as well as public actors alike. Calibrating the use and use cases for data is a vital question (self-)regulators face — on the national, supranational, and international level. Global, comparative, and interdisciplinary perspectives are required to strike adequate balances between data co-operation and data competition. These perspectives go far beyond data protection law and include inter alia data economy law, open data law, trade secret law, and IP law. Against this background, this series tackles central questions of global and comparative data law & policy and provides in-depth studies and monographs as well as corresponding conference proceedings.
